High gas tightness ZrO2-added silicate glass sealant with low thermal stress for solid oxide fuel cells

A low leakage rate sealant of 10 wt% ZrO2-added CaO–K2O–Na2O–BaO silicate glass for SOFC has been studied. The structure of the sealant is stable at high temperatures with leakage rates less than 10−4 sccm∙cm−1, and no crystal except for ZrO2 is found in XRD analysis after heating at 800 °C for 100 h. Bumblebee flower constancy and pollen diversity over time

Bees often focus their foraging effort on a few or even a single flower species, even if other equally rewarding flower species are present. Although this phenomenon-called flower constancy-has been widely documented during single foraging trips, it is largely unknown if the behavior persists over longer time periods, especially under field conditions with large temporal variations of resources. Stabilization of evanescent wave propagation operators

This paper presents a stabilized scheme that solves the wave propagation problem in a general bianisotropic, stratified medium. The method utilizes the concept of propagators, i.e., the wave propagation operators that map the total tangential electric and magnetic fields from one plane in the slab to another. Detection of Single Charge Trapping Defects in Semiconductor Particles by Evaluating Photon Antibunching in Delayed Photoluminescence

Time-resolved analysis of photon cross-correlation function g(2)(τ) is applied to photoluminescence (PL) of individual submicrometer size MAPbI3 perovskite crystals. Surprisingly, an antibunching effect in the long-living tail of PL is observed, while the prompt PL obeys the photon statistics typical for a classical emitter.
